From patchwork Sat Jul 20 20:16:58 2024 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: 7bit X-Patchwork-Submitter: Dario Binacchi X-Patchwork-Id: 3314 Return-Path: X-Original-To: linux-amarula@patchwork.amarulasolutions.com Delivered-To: linux-amarula@patchwork.amarulasolutions.com Received: from mail-lj1-f200.google.com (mail-lj1-f200.google.com [209.85.208.200]) by ganimede.amarulasolutions.com (Postfix) with ESMTPS id EAB4B3F35D for ; Sat, 20 Jul 2024 22:17:15 +0200 (CEST) Received: by mail-lj1-f200.google.com with SMTP id 38308e7fff4ca-2ef23ec8dcesf4971711fa.0 for ; Sat, 20 Jul 2024 13:17:15 -0700 (PDT) ARC-Seal: i=2; a=rsa-sha256; t=1721506635; cv=pass; d=google.com; s=arc-20160816; b=lUTXxk/INNc15eHGmlW+feBe67MnDBR/qemEFUmh3itiSOymLkOsVQVaXomYIj04I1 kPLhojjYbOcAaseryiV7n7+gyedi0SPH/1cL7U4mhrqMQ4e0HnVm/BU6Jgr1kLVdPstO /5xZ13v/EUKr2e0JJLHuJ3NDW5+13Ik/y8BJeWkkTrxnOEPx/vsYrXWkRVNiwFB8QTK8 ai0X73qLcBVCWub+klhvIAd2uhFsZG0w0FuwWOXovDGaJ61ep7NnY5O8btCfaXGkbYHq 5Hiu0jfIvHdw15ONDW4OkJ7T2yrQaAXPgv92ivq1z+ZzAfUWpsjBFkpjKXYqsgZvXQX5 DBiQ== ARC-Message-Signature: i=2;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=list-unsubscribe:list-archive:list-help:list-post:list-id :mailing-list:precedence:mime-version:references:in-reply-to :message-id:date:subject:cc:to:from:dkim-signature; bh=eLAUE/81LyhziTb+L9jBT3uskdN+PLnk2UlBlY473eI=; fh=nfwxZtvzNbTFNsTwsm07qA2ZvYvk3ai5qZRze9uaOn0=; b=iLmxMabgxUhBmYjpTTJZbFuTm0CIVTkwdpoTAIYeKqFsH4HH57yj9TKIbu9fcBi+rV uKy/PqVIWe3p7S4VuJaOJNjiohN4yMzg5pZDVBY95OR+8KcbkYB0BZzKXebRQxS7QOgh DfGSyI9uA0WHkz4+Pbqpj1nOS1GUc3TzXKVxZAUSeOnzhT6WZIXt2PerJa6OZIcz1/Fn RhDt43Q4tSfojEC2qyxpVsnRRdVScd0SEk3ZFzfk1F4igyvU662r898iDr1RhdZZtVyt pxpKTbPy2NnJAuUTrnLkQUnLRKn3RVrwcBjuEkkGKEFdI3A9WGVqgvoEEahNsdlQhdxp 1qOg==; darn=patchwork.amarulasolutions.com ARC-Authentication-Results: i=2; mx.google.com; dkim=pass header.i=@amarulasolutions.com header.s=google header.b=Q9hxPvZ6; spf=pass (google.com: domain of dario.binacchi@amarulasolutions.com designates 209.85.220.41 as permitted sender) smtp.mailfrom=dario.binacchi@amarulasolutions.com; dmarc=pass (p=NONE sp=NONE dis=NONE) header.from=amarulasolutions.com; dara=pass header.i=@amarulasolutions.com D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=amarulasolutions.com; s=google; t=1721506635; x=1722111435; darn=patchwork.amarulasolutions.com; h=list-unsubscribe:list-archive:list-help:list-post:list-id :mailing-list:precedence:x-original-authentication-results :x-original-sender:mime-version:references:in-reply-to:message-id :date:subject:cc:to:from:from:to:cc:subject:date:message-id:reply-to; bh=eLAUE/81LyhziTb+L9jBT3uskdN+PLnk2UlBlY473eI=; b=GpUyuW7ntMsQnXdbc4Xz/LVxWHN+Ziv/xlVaAt4YYXNTOJ7OQvUrI0nymzrvbnJTtK TteeL8tREHbMT7GlXcpP3gT7PyblPKqgxd4xYI/IxTq60j3NHZ7d+UjnIXGLtTPbFaG+ OKu52OSTXpDHzDBSeKovk07fEaFMBMc039DWo= X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20230601; t=1721506635; x=1722111435; h=list-unsubscribe:list-archive:list-help:list-post :x-spam-checked-in-group:list-id:mailing-list:precedence :x-original-authentication-results:x-original-sender:mime-version :references:in-reply-to:message-id:date:subject:cc:to:from :x-beenthere:x-gm-message-state:from:to:cc:subject:date:message-id :reply-to; bh=eLAUE/81LyhziTb+L9jBT3uskdN+PLnk2UlBlY473eI=; b=i+7eexgCQDWwymk80V88XOvBEdsYrim4bu8YjXKwvHz0nL+MCfQ619xsdTnnzv//rr OIbOaAW8RQ1OCswxlgx5S4FpAVmXXahV+XDJveo0Lj2Uvznf4IB9HQ3LWFD0npZQtf+W qQ3Rl+WRWZ5+/lmWeCTPBFyYk7D6Pj5lXI8Tf8iG/YrFq4gslHYbuYFH4cadAWQIG8T+ bOg//J9hsqQAGEy0ZtrCjhAu/6CG/zqMeCaM6l8iTlGbFHEdJ3mQqEBkAuTH+f45dhWo 2QRTq9ZRv84fe9BcO7XRDYsUIeSAIMZ18JmYkcK+0Bm1XEKgVdCBvsBgUjUPVl/mXa6m 4SNw== X-Forwarded-Encrypted: i=2; AJvYcCWPBdo7adua/LJwor2qngM78W47HtQsEvfRhuZPCBnacCD94B4Ey55+WOjVoWOjt48KCYjmYS+pwylljmq1zORGjwZUzuxwjW2ADSQlqkQSzqcPFMjOqBANwy45fg== X-Gm-Message-State: AOJu0YzeKhrIEIKaur6cbdQUbuussjtltIm29xQTOiivLp+rEgRHJhva 1gfnlWVafabHq7p568k6WMcUCr7fXnAeFMkBYbnxdvUaYV14qBpeTbnQJhjJ8SyXewcZT2oOcQ= = X-Google-Smtp-Source: AGHT+IFk90TEug3l/U0BYmqEdut4uV6+1y5lAny6ZJE14ND8sI4UW6MSUg0kfIa95tbRsJMd0+7kfA== X-Received: by 2002:a2e:320c:0:b0:2ef:228a:1b86 with SMTP id 38308e7fff4ca-2ef228a1cdbmr11776681fa.21.1721506635179; Sat, 20 Jul 2024 13:17:15 -0700 (PDT) X-BeenThere: linux-amarula@amarulasolutions.com Received: by 2002:a05:651c:b11:b0:2ec:43dc:d0a8 with SMTP id 38308e7fff4ca-2ef04dc4aa7ls16278521fa.1.-pod-prod-07-eu; Sat, 20 Jul 2024 13:17:13 -0700 (PDT) X-Forwarded-Encrypted: i=2; AJvYcCW3uq82DKe9nEyw35NHE4f1p8kdr6k1JBFZyciu+OXuEuiNSGUHODkoc3R0WD9pNwtVnYNV3LCI0Er5FOgIT8kGZcL66NdijodauzJhDTX7wNLb X-Received: by 2002:a05:6512:3409:b0:52e:9beb:a2e2 with SMTP id 2adb3069b0e04-52efb798f5amr1389751e87.19.1721506633500; Sat, 20 Jul 2024 13:17:13 -0700 (PDT) ARC-Seal: i=1; a=rsa-sha256; t=1721506633; cv=none; d=google.com; s=arc-20160816; b=RXwfFF6GFt3G+0SFl8NzCTwfZJpqkmPDTbXLI5x352XBBo6FHNUxp0LsoM/hM/Z/U4 zgxfeR3faDhjBUYlOC05+ArTENaoLOCgsCwUu+HuTbPsc7MB2aivvQlbBimyDEgf0QZK NRcDm9IMMcNHDpEvWB7S8BlcFNW01kWjTfbRNoAkIBpC5f6UkhrHnNK2D9sAS5rf2B4h LTQW393BG8oyDs+xxaONJcV/s9mWdIleCH+E0SwrLRK/rq6EOmcn3OHa529oNy3xN+KB NdER7nGjzwidceeZ/XIU0WmJEd9TIVdSWCtFKrCRkk7bKCUSISp1BIbacKsJkISiebrZ ex5g==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=content-transfer-encoding:mime-version:references:in-reply-to :message-id:date:subject:cc:to:from:dkim-signature; bh=iRoe/sJrxf/0mxRAEFhN+XMoEpxYxXjAWP3w64Gc1q0=; fh=NC3EknbjC174JTBFu1CdbALE9FZYVoYzZPrzj02gSV8=; b=BKCkFUeKAhxBdhIUGSCu/ox6/MzioIS0nnXrjc3XIPfj2JTMT0wTrvRlq1BgYWZozm 5R2RsUy41rs0MUqv9yFmAZAHiMgik+xdq5JONgjE7RXbB5qpcF/DTe49zx1fMYdHQDT7 dQtQPfMIg5jycoOAsi0N5DYUDKxum8SaBTQWR2rWXDWXFkkez02y7Q0Dy1Tpl5bTkbaT SyaxdxH81Poy2xjuK2Nvm2eLms1WoHXbj0nfmjGxfo8/NI/jy+9a0rDXpsKinSmcCBlO HZR2sftz/IM/6Or8h6IN4UPInPoww1KvM267EaWhoF1MMTCngLIeP4ED16Cmg6h6wbCt WgkA==; dara=google.com ARC-Authentication-Results: i=1; mx.google.com; dkim=pass header.i=@amarulasolutions.com header.s=google header.b=Q9hxPvZ6; spf=pass (google.com: domain of dario.binacchi@amarulasolutions.com designates 209.85.220.41 as permitted sender) smtp.mailfrom=dario.binacchi@amarulasolutions.com; dmarc=pass (p=NONE sp=NONE dis=NONE) header.from=amarulasolutions.com; dara=pass header.i=@amarulasolutions.com Received: from mail-sor-f41.google.com (mail-sor-f41.google.com. [209.85.220.41]) by mx.google.com with SMTPS id 2adb3069b0e04-52ef553f0cesor1215950e87.21.2024.07.20.13.17.13 for (Google Transport Security); Sat, 20 Jul 2024 13:17:13 -0700 (PDT) Received-SPF: pass (google.com: domain of dario.binacchi@amarulasolutions.com designates 209.85.220.41 as permitted sender) client-ip=209.85.220.41; X-Forwarded-Encrypted: i=1; AJvYcCU/DECIthV2CsedZ1amzhn8pjxE82WVIaAFyH88r9KFen6Mkb4EIIMCtG7BLc6XamaZoaS58rUJwvst9xWZy5wNnrrAArZnOI5diZ+2AVV5Q8zd X-Received: by 2002:a05:6512:2309:b0:52d:b1c9:34e with SMTP id 2adb3069b0e04-52efb798f1bmr1364978e87.21.1721506632973; Sat, 20 Jul 2024 13:17:12 -0700 (PDT) Received: from dario-ThinkPad-T14s-Gen-2i.amarulasolutions.com (host-80-180-25-123.retail.telecomitalia.it. [80.180.25.123]) by smtp.gmail.com with ESMTPSA id a640c23a62f3a-a7a3c7e7871sm204723766b.96.2024.07.20.13.17.12 (version=TLS1_3 cipher=TLS_AES_256_GCM_SHA384 bits=256/256); Sat, 20 Jul 2024 13:17:12 -0700 (PDT) From: Dario Binacchi To: buildroot@buildroot.org Cc: Lothar Felten , Yegor Yefremov , linux-amarula@amarulasolutions.com, Dario Binacchi Subject: [PATCH 4/5] configs/beaglebone_defconfig: add hashes for Linux/headers/U-Boot Date: Sat, 20 Jul 2024 22:16:58 +0200 Message-ID: <20240720201659.2253736-4-dario.binacchi@amarulasolutions.com> X-Mailer: git-send-email 2.43.0 In-Reply-To: <20240720201659.2253736-1-dario.binacchi@amarulasolutions.com> References: <20240720201659.2253736-1-dario.binacchi@amarulasolutions.com> MIME-Version: 1.0 X-Original-Sender: dario.binacchi@amarulasolutions.com X-Original-Authentication-Results: mx.google.com; dkim=pass header.i=@amarulasolutions.com header.s=google header.b=Q9hxPvZ6; spf=pass (google.com: domain of dario.binacchi@amarulasolutions.com designates 209.85.220.41 as permitted sender) smtp.mailfrom=dario.binacchi@amarulasolutions.com; dmarc=pass (p=NONE sp=NONE dis=NONE) header.from=amarulasolutions.com; dara=pass header.i=@amarulasolutions.com Content-Type: text/plain; charset="UTF-8" Precedence: list Mailing-list: list linux-amarula@amarulasolutions.com; contact linux-amarula+owners@amarulasolutions.com List-ID: X-Spam-Checked-In-Group: linux-amarula@amarulasolutions.com X-Google-Group-Id: 476853432473 List-Post: , List-Help: , List-Archive: List-Unsubscribe: , The patch adds .hash files for Linux, Linux headers and U-Boot and then enables BR2_DOWNLOAD_FORCE_CHECK_HASHES. With this, we can now drop the defconfig from .checkpackageignore. Signed-off-by: Dario Binacchi --- .checkpackageignore | 1 - .../beaglebone/patches/linux-headers/linux-headers.hash | 1 + board/beagleboard/beaglebone/patches/linux/linux.hash | 2 ++ board/beagleboard/beaglebone/patches/uboot/uboot.hash | 2 ++ configs/beaglebone_defconfig | 2 ++ 5 files changed, 7 insertions(+), 1 deletion(-) create mode 120000 board/beagleboard/beaglebone/patches/linux-headers/linux-headers.hash create mode 100644 board/beagleboard/beaglebone/patches/linux/linux.hash create mode 100644 board/beagleboard/beaglebone/patches/uboot/uboot.hash diff --git a/.checkpackageignore b/.checkpackageignore index 2f40d1e77c6b..2aec21b90faa 100644 --- a/.checkpackageignore +++ b/.checkpackageignore @@ -141,7 +141,6 @@ configs/bananapi_m2_berry_defconfig lib_defconfig.ForceCheckHash configs/bananapi_m2_ultra_defconfig lib_defconfig.ForceCheckHash configs/bananapi_m2_zero_defconfig lib_defconfig.ForceCheckHash configs/bananapro_defconfig lib_defconfig.ForceCheckHash -configs/beaglebone_defconfig lib_defconfig.ForceCheckHash configs/beelink_gs1_defconfig lib_defconfig.ForceCheckHash configs/broadcom_northstar_defconfig lib_defconfig.ForceCheckHash configs/canaan_kd233_defconfig lib_defconfig.ForceCheckHash diff --git a/board/beagleboard/beaglebone/patches/linux-headers/linux-headers.hash b/board/beagleboard/beaglebone/patches/linux-headers/linux-headers.hash new file mode 120000 index 000000000000..5808d92afe89 --- /dev/null +++ b/board/beagleboard/beaglebone/patches/linux-headers/linux-headers.hash @@ -0,0 +1 @@ +../linux/linux.hash \ No newline at end of file diff --git a/board/beagleboard/beaglebone/patches/linux/linux.hash b/board/beagleboard/beaglebone/patches/linux/linux.hash new file mode 100644 index 000000000000..ce0613ad4467 --- /dev/null +++ b/board/beagleboard/beaglebone/patches/linux/linux.hash @@ -0,0 +1,2 @@ +# Locally calculated +sha256 6b73d8dca21000030acd2e37aed43f23de2fdd2850a2808722658241df48e671 linux-6.1.80-ti-r34.tar.gz diff --git a/board/beagleboard/beaglebone/patches/uboot/uboot.hash b/board/beagleboard/beaglebone/patches/uboot/uboot.hash new file mode 100644 index 000000000000..bc999536af21 --- /dev/null +++ b/board/beagleboard/beaglebone/patches/uboot/uboot.hash @@ -0,0 +1,2 @@ +# Locally calculated +sha256 b99611f1ed237bf3541bdc8434b68c96a6e05967061f992443cb30aabebef5b3 u-boot-2024.01.tar.bz2 diff --git a/configs/beaglebone_defconfig b/configs/beaglebone_defconfig index b1a0c7cda408..28f3c20c00ee 100644 --- a/configs/beaglebone_defconfig +++ b/configs/beaglebone_defconfig @@ -7,6 +7,8 @@ BR2_ARM_FPU_VFPV3=y BR2_PACKAGE_HOST_LINUX_HEADERS_CUSTOM_6_1=y # System +BR2_GLOBAL_PATCH_DIR="board/beagleboard/beaglebone/patches" +BR2_DOWNLOAD_FORCE_CHECK_HASHES=y BR2_ROOTFS_DEVICE_CREATION_DYNAMIC_MDEV=y # Image